Activities Undertaken in Logistics:

  1. Transportation: This activity involves the movement of goods and materials from one location to another. It encompasses planning and executing transportation strategies, selecting appropriate modes of transportation (such as trucks, ships, planes, or rail) based on factors like distance, cost, and time efficiency. Efficient transportation management is essential for minimizing transit times and optimizing delivery schedules.

  2. Inventory Management: Proper inventory management is crucial for effective logistics. It involves controlling the flow of goods, ensuring adequate stock levels, reducing holding costs, and avoiding stockouts or overstock situations. It includes activities like demand forecasting, order management, stock replenishment, and tracking inventory through advanced technologies like RFID or barcode systems.

  3. Warehousing: Warehousing plays a pivotal role in logistics by providing storage facilities for goods at various stages of the supply chain. It includes activities such as receiving, inspecting, storing, and dispatching goods. Efficient warehouse management involves optimizing space utilization, implementing effective inventory control techniques, and ensuring accurate order picking and packing.

  4. Packaging: Packaging plays a crucial role in protecting products during transportation and storage. It involves selecting appropriate packaging materials, designing packaging for optimal protection, labeling for easy identification, and complying with regulatory requirements. Effective packaging also enhances brand image and influences consumer perception.

  5. Distribution: Distribution activities involve the movement of goods from warehouses or production facilities to the end consumer. It includes order processing, route planning, scheduling deliveries, managing last-mile logistics, and optimizing the delivery network. The aim is to ensure timely and accurate deliveries while minimizing costs and maximizing customer satisfaction.

Interesting facts about logistics:

  1. Logistics is derived from the Greek word “logistiki,” which means “accounting” or “calculus.”
  2. The United States spends approximately 8.3% of its GDP on logistics-related activities.
  3. The logistics industry employs millions of people worldwide, contributing significantly to global economic growth.
  4. The concept of logistics dates back to ancient civilizations, such as the Egyptians and Romans, who developed systems for managing military supplies and trade goods.
  5. With the rise of e-commerce, logistics has become even more critical in ensuring efficient fulfillment and delivery of online orders.

In this way, What are activities involved in logistics?
Answer to this: Logistics management activities typically include inbound and outbound transportation management, fleet management, warehousing, materials handling, order fulfillment, logistics network design, inventory management, supply/demand planning, and management of third party logistics services providers.

Beside above, What are the three major activities of logistics?
The answer is: The three major functions that are critical to the success of logistics operations are transportation, warehousing, and inventory management. These functions play a vital role in ensuring that goods are delivered to customers in a timely and cost-effective manner.
